The Role of Vitamins in Metabolism
B Vitamins and One-Carbon Metabolism
Folate (B9) and Vitamin B12 in One-Carbon Metabolism
Folate (B9) and vitamin B12 are crucial for one-carbon metabolism, a network of biochemical pathways essential for DNA synthesis, amino acid homeostasis, antioxidant generation, and epigenetic regulation. Deficiencies in these vitamins can lead to developmental defects, cognitive impairments, and blood production issues. Conversely, elevated levels of these vitamins have been linked to immune dysfunction, cancer, and increased mortality .
Biotin (B8), Folate (B9), and Vitamin B12 in Dairy Cows
In dairy cows, supplementation with biotin (B8), folate (B9), and vitamin B12 has shown to enhance energy and protein metabolism, improving lactation performance. Specifically, folate and B12 supplementation increased milk yield and total solid yields, indicating improved energy metabolism efficiency 25.
Vitamin B6 and B2 in One-Carbon Metabolism
Vitamins B6 and B2 also play significant roles in one-carbon metabolism. They act as coenzymes in the transfer of carbon units necessary for DNA and RNA synthesis. Inadequate intake of these vitamins has been associated with aging-related diseases such as cognitive decline, cardiovascular disease, and cancer .
Vitamin D and Metabolism
Vitamin D's Role in Calcium and Bone Homeostasis
Vitamin D is primarily known for its role in calcium metabolism and bone health. However, it also has significant effects on the immune and cardiovascular systems. Recent studies have highlighted the importance of skin in vitamin D metabolism and the specific roles of liver hydroxylase CYP2R1 and 1α-hydroxylase in different tissues .
Vitamin D and Metabolic Syndrome
Vitamin D supplementation, combined with aerobic exercise, has been shown to improve metabolic syndrome markers, including insulin resistance and blood glucose levels. This combination also increases the expression of PPARγ, a gene involved in lipid metabolism and insulin sensitivity .
Vitamin A and Metabolic Disorders
Vitamin A in Obesity and Diabetes
Vitamin A and its active form, retinoic acid, play roles in preventing and managing metabolic diseases such as obesity, insulin resistance, and type 2 diabetes. Proteins involved in vitamin A metabolism, like retinol-binding protein 4 (RBP4) and aldehyde dehydrogenase 1A1 (ALDH1A1), are also linked to these conditions .
Vitamin K and Metabolism
Vitamin K in Bone and Liver Health
Vitamin K exists in two forms: phylloquinone (K1) and menaquinones (K2). These vitamins are essential for bone health and liver function. K2, particularly MK-4, has shown clinical benefits in osteoporosis and cancer treatment. Vitamin K also plays a role in preventing inflammation and oxidative damage in the brain .
